Price
Puppy prices include a $300 non-refundable deposit and between $1,700 - $2,200 final payment, before taxes & fees.
“This price includes AKC registration, deworming, 1st and 2nd round of vaccinations, 1 month insurance through Trupanion, 1 month insurance through AKC and puppy packs! All puppies are the same price regardless of coat color or gender and are sold on a limited registration only. Pups are 2,000 with a 300 deposit towards your final sale. Full Rights +500.”

Hip Dysplasia
Hip testing reduces the chance of passing down hip d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ause hip pain and the eventual loss of the function of the hip joint.
Elbow Dysplasia Finals (OFA, BVA, SV, FCI)
Elbow testing reduces the chance of passing down elbow d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ause arthritis in the elbow joint and front leg lameness.
Animal Genetics Panel, Multiple Drug Sensitivity (MDR1)
Genetic test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ide variety of hereditary diseases of differing prevalence and severity such as Progressive Retinal Atrophy (an eye disease) and Von Willebrand's Disease (a blood disease).
